Social Studies

  • The child learned about the importance of community service and helping those in need.
  • They gained an understanding of food insecurity and its impact on individuals and families.
  • They learned about local organizations and their efforts to address hunger in the community.
  • They witnessed the power of collective action and how individuals can come together to achieve a common goal.

Continued development related to this activity could include organizing a similar event at school or within the local community to raise awareness and support for a cause. The child can also explore the history of food banks and their role in addressing hunger on a larger scale. Additionally, they can research and learn about other initiatives and organizations working towards tackling food insecurity globally.

Book Recommendations

  • The Good Garden: How One Family Went from Hunger to Having Enough by Katie Smith Milway: This book tells the story of a young Honduran girl and her family's journey out of poverty and hunger through sustainable farming and community building.
  • Feeding the World by Paul Harrison: This book explores the global issue of food scarcity and the challenges faced in feeding the growing population, while also highlighting solutions and innovations in agriculture.
  • Food Bank Nations: Poverty, Corporate Charity, and the Right to Food by Graham Riches: This book provides a critical analysis of the role of food banks in addressing hunger and poverty, examining the larger socio-political context and advocating for a fundamental shift towards addressing food insecurity as a human rights issue.
